Description
  • In this article, the design of a real-time high throughput lossless adaptive compression algorithm optimized for MEA recordings and its implementation on a field-programmable gate array (FPGA) is presented. The design has been optimized in terms of speed and efficient use of resources. The proposed method achieves compression ratios down to 25% with a measured throughput of 25 MB/s. An optimized algorithm for fast stream decompression on standard personal computers (PCs) is also presented. While employing the data structure and dependency knowledge, the algorithm provides better compression rates and higher throughput than universal compression programs.
